首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

一级域名解析到二级域名

基础概念

一级域名(Top-Level Domain, TLD)是指互联网域名系统(DNS)中的最高级别域名,例如 .com.org.net 等。二级域名(Second-Level Domain, SLD)则是相对于一级域名的下一级域名,例如 example.com 中的 example 就是二级域名。

相关优势

  1. 灵活性:通过将一级域名解析到二级域名,可以实现多个子域名的管理,便于网站结构的组织和内容的分类。
  2. 扩展性:当网站规模扩大时,可以通过增加二级域名来分担流量和负载。
  3. 安全性:可以为不同的二级域名设置不同的安全策略,提高整体网站的安全性。

类型

  • CNAME 记录:将一个域名指向另一个域名,例如将 blog.example.com 指向 example.com
  • A 记录:将域名指向一个具体的 IP 地址,例如将 blog.example.com 指向 192.168.1.1
  • NS 记录:指定域名的 DNS 服务器,例如将 example.com 的 DNS 服务器指向 ns1.example.net

应用场景

  1. 子域名管理:例如,一个公司可以将其网站分为 www.example.comblog.example.comshop.example.com 等不同的二级域名。
  2. 负载均衡:通过将不同的二级域名指向不同的服务器,可以实现负载均衡。
  3. 多区域部署:例如,一个网站可以在不同的地区部署多个服务器,通过不同的二级域名来访问。

常见问题及解决方法

问题:为什么一级域名解析到二级域名后无法访问?

原因

  1. DNS 解析失败:可能是 DNS 服务器配置错误或 DNS 缓存问题。
  2. 服务器配置错误:目标服务器可能没有正确配置对应的虚拟主机。
  3. 网络问题:可能是网络连接不稳定或防火墙设置问题。

解决方法

  1. 检查 DNS 配置:确保 DNS 记录正确无误,可以使用 nslookupdig 工具进行检查。
  2. 检查 DNS 配置:确保 DNS 记录正确无误,可以使用 nslookupdig 工具进行检查。
  3. 检查服务器配置:确保目标服务器上正确配置了对应的虚拟主机。
  4. 检查服务器配置:确保目标服务器上正确配置了对应的虚拟主机。
  5. 检查网络连接:确保网络连接正常,检查防火墙设置,确保目标端口(通常是 80 或 443)是开放的。

示例代码

假设我们要将 blog.example.com 指向 example.com,可以在 DNS 服务器上添加以下 CNAME 记录:

代码语言:txt
复制
blog.example.com.  IN  CNAME  example.com.

然后在目标服务器上配置 Apache 虚拟主机:

代码语言:txt
复制
<VirtualHost *:80>
    ServerName blog.example.com
    DocumentRoot /var/www/blog
</VirtualHost>

参考链接

希望这些信息对你有所帮助!如果有更多问题,请随时提问。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券